This iPhone case carries a fragment of Ryukyu heritage: hand-dyed bingata cloth where tree peonies bloom against cool celadon. Each flower unfurls in layered pigment—ochre, persimmon, coral, and mauve—outlined in cinnabar ink, echoing centuries of stencil craft. Between the blossoms, stylized peacocks stretch their patterned plumage, a symbol of dignity and longevity in Okinawan art.
The design reveals both textile precision and mythic resonance, recalling 18th-century ateliers that balanced Chinese florals with Japanese iconography.
